Understanding Life Insurance

Life insurance is a contract between you and an insurance company, where you pay premiums in exchange for a death benefit payout to your beneficiaries upon your passing. It provides financial protection to your loved ones, helping them cover expenses such as mortgage payments, debts, education costs, and daily living expenses.

Types of Life Insurance Policies

  1. Term Life Insurance: Term life insurance provides coverage for a specific period, such as 10, 20, or 30 years. It offers a straightforward death benefit and is typically more affordable than permanent life insurance policies.
  2. Whole Life Insurance: Whole life insurance offers lifelong coverage and includes a cash value component that grows over time. It provides guaranteed death benefits and accumulates cash value that you can borrow against or withdraw during your lifetime.
  3. Universal Life Insurance: Universal life insurance is a flexible policy that allows you to adjust your premium payments and death benefits over time. It offers a cash value component and provides greater flexibility in managing your policy.

Tips for Choosing Life Insurance

  1. Assess Your Coverage Needs: Determine the amount of coverage your loved ones would need to maintain their standard of living in your absence. Consider factors such as your outstanding debts, future financial goals, and anticipated expenses.
  2. Consider Your Budget: Evaluate your budget and choose a life insurance policy that aligns with your financial capabilities. Remember that premiums can vary based on factors such as age, health status, and coverage amount.
  3. Review Policy Riders: Explore optional policy riders that can enhance your coverage, such as accelerated death benefit riders, which allow you to access a portion of your death benefit if you’re diagnosed with a terminal illness.
